Ticket: OrphanSweep agent on the Duskmere fleet halted at 03:10. Signature check on the sweeper manifest fails after last night's config push; the verifier is still pinned to the retired key. No resources are being reclaimed until this clears. Redeploy the verifier config with the active signing key, provided below.

release key, taduf-yajef: bky13_uGiieNoy5KKUY

Subject: Cut-over summary — Marrowlink GC tuning

On-call: the Marrowlink matching service was cut over to the new collector last night. Pause times dropped from ~400ms to under 40ms at peak matching load. Watch for heap fragmentation warnings in the first week; they're expected and benign below 5%. The service now starts with the tuning values listed here.

config for bahop-baduf:
[kasion]
team = lamath
access_code = ac_d807e5
host = kasion.paliqcloud.corp
port = 4000
owner = julix.tamvan
peer = frair.qorvelsoft.local

### Donation-receipt mailer stuck?

If Givewell-style receipts from Heartpost stop going out, first check the outbox queue depth — anything over 500 means the renderer died. Restart with `heartpost-mailer restart`. Duplicates are safe; the dedupe key handles it. To inspect pending receipts directly, connect to the mailer database with this connection string:

primary connection of kagug-bahof = mysql://pelmir_svc:AsbhmEY@db-78bb.ordinlabs.example:5432/keleth

## Scrubline Environments

The Scrubline orphaned-resource sweeper runs in all three environments but with different aggressiveness. In dev it deletes immediately; in staging it quarantines for 48 hours; in production it tags candidates and waits for a second pass. Reviewers checking sweeper changes should validate behavior against production settings, since that is where accidental deletion matters most. The current production configuration follows.

config for hawip-bahop:
[fendor]
host = fendor.paliqworks.corp
user = fendor_svc
database = fendor_prod